public void Dispose() { this._mpDriver = null; Clear(); GC.SuppressFinalize(this); }
public D3D9Driver(D3D9Driver ob) : base() { this._adapterNumber = ob._adapterNumber; this._d3D9DeviceCaps = ob._d3D9DeviceCaps; this._adapterIdentifier = ob._adapterIdentifier; this._desktopDisplayMode = ob._desktopDisplayMode; this._videoModeList = null; }
public D3D9Driver( D3D9Driver ob ) : base() { this._adapterNumber = ob._adapterNumber; this._d3D9DeviceCaps = ob._d3D9DeviceCaps; this._adapterIdentifier = ob._adapterIdentifier; this._desktopDisplayMode = ob._desktopDisplayMode; this._videoModeList = null; }
public D3D9VideoModeList(D3D9Driver pDriver) : base() { if (pDriver == null) { throw new AxiomException("pDriver parameter is NULL"); } this._mpDriver = pDriver; Enumerate(); }
public void Dispose() { this._mpDriver = null; foreach (var currentVideoMode in this) { currentVideoMode.SafeDispose(); } Clear(); GC.SuppressFinalize(this); }